The hidden costs of pollution are shown by the Forever Pollution Project in France. Le Monde and partners estimate the cost at euros 12 billion a year for cleaning up PFAS, with the smallest particles TFA widely present in water to be treated. The cost of cleanup in the US for PFAS must be vastly higher in the US and has not been estimated.

A 40 year old sailor from Normandy accomplishes an utterly mind boggling feat- sailing alone from the western coast of France across the Atlantic to the Cape of Good Hope in 19 days, to the Atlantic at Cape Leeuvin in 29 days, then on to Cape Horn at the tip of Argentina and Chile in 43 days, from there to the Equator in 56 days, and the last leg back up the Brittany coast of France., around the world in 64 days. He wins the 10th edition of Vendee Globe, a non stop non assisted race around the world, and does this for a second time. A heroic tribute to ancestors Cartier and Champlain who sailed to Quebec and to Africa and the east from the coast of Brittany from the 1530's.

The leading Democrat on the Senate Banking, Housing and Urban Affairs Committee, Elizabeth Warren, says she is eager to work with DJT, Tim Scott and Republicans in Congress to make life affordable for working families and to rebuild the middle class. She says Republicans and Democrats have thir reasons for th housing shortages and hgih costs of housing, and both are right. Republicans pointing to the supply shortage and Democrats pointing to the price fixing and corporate landlords.

On DJT proposing to cap credit card interest rates at 10% Warren says she will work with Republicans to make it happen.

Warren cites personal experience as reason she is at her job. Her dad lost his job and almost lost his home. This is why in the wake of the 2008 financial crisis caused by banks engaging in speculation she says she became Senator and why she is fighting to make life affordable for all Americans.

PM Modi inaugurates the Sonmarg Tunnel in Sonmarg, J&K. The 6.5 kilometer tunnel connects Gaganir with Sonmarg. Located at a height of about 8700 feet it promotes connectivity all year round between Srinagar and Sonmarg, and builds access to Ladakh region. It will promote tourism and Winter Games in the region.

President Zoran Milanovic is reelected president of Croatia with 74% of the vote in Jan 2025. He is supported by Social Democrats party and is critical of the European Union and NATO.

The  Washington Post review of archived radio transmissions in this report suggests a possible cause of the Palisades Los Angeles wildfires- reignition from a previous fire on a mountain ridge just 6 days prior on New Year's Eve. That fire was knocked out only to reignite. Smoldering fire can stay in wood and underground only to reignite in very windy conditions even for 10 days. In though very windy conditions were expected LA Fire Department lacked the resources to stay on it for a few days - in what the Washington Post citing the LAFD says is in a stretch of Temescal Ridge in the Santa Monica mountains.
